Written Answers. - Institutes of Technology.

Jan O'Sullivan

Question:

889 Ms O'Sullivan asked the Minister for Education and Science the capital and current expenditure allocated to the institutes of technology for apprenticeship training and education over the past three years;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[28440/98]

The allocation of funding to the institutes of technology for apprenticeship training and education is included as part of the overall current budget allocation for each year. In 1998, due to the increased numbers of apprentices to be provided for, a special additional allocation of £859,541 was allowed in the recurrent grant allocation to the institutes of technology.

My Department has recently approved capital expenditure in excess of £3.6 million for the purchase of equipment and the provision of training facilities at a number of educational institutions to meet the needs of apprenticeship training and education.

Further capital investment of the order of £10 million out of the Scientific and Technological Education (Investment) Fund is being made available by my Department to provide new and enhanced apprentice training facilities mainly to serve the Dublin and Cork regions.
